The Nature of Misconceptions

A misconception is defined as a view or opinion that is incorrect based on faulty thinking or understanding. These erroneous beliefs can span various fields, including science, history, health, and even everyday life. Misconceptions can arise from various sources, including:

  1. Cognitive Bias: Our mind often defaults to the first piece of information it encounters, known as the anchoring effect. For example, the belief that humans only use 10% of their brains is a pervasive myth that emerged from early neurological studies but has been thoroughly debunked.

  2. Media Portrayal: Movies, television shows, and social media often exaggerate or distort facts for entertainment or dramatic effect. This can lead to a skewed understanding of issues, such as the portrayal of mental health disorders.

  3. Word of Mouth: Information can be misinterpreted and passed on—what starts as a simple miscommunication can snowball into a widespread belief.

Common Misconceptions in Various Fields

1. Health and Nutrition

Misconceptions around health and nutrition are prevalent, with many people adhering to myths that can adversely affect their well-being. Here are a few notable examples:

  • Carbs are Evil: Many believe that carbohydrates are solely responsible for weight gain. While it’s true that excessive consumption of refined carbs can lead to weight gain, carbohydrates are an essential energy source. According to a study published in the American Journal of Clinical Nutrition, a balanced diet including whole grains can support a healthy lifestyle.

  • Vitamins Can Replace a Healthy Diet: The idea that taking vitamin supplements can compensate for a poor diet is a widespread misconception. Dr. Walter Willett, a professor of epidemiology and nutrition at Harvard University, states, “Supplements cannot completely substitute for a well-balanced diet.”

2. Science and Technology

Scientific misconceptions continue to thrive, impacting public understanding and decision-making.

  • Myth: Humans Evolved from Monkeys: This misconception simplifies the complex tree of evolution. Humans and monkeys share a common ancestor, but evolutionary biology clarifies that humans did not directly evolve from modern monkeys.

  • Vaccines Cause Autism: This disproven claim originated from a fraudulent study published in 1998 by Andrew Wakefield. Subsequent research, including a comprehensive study by the Institute of Medicine, has found no link between vaccines and autism.

3. History and Culture

Historical misconceptions can influence national identity, culture, and societal beliefs.

  • Napoleon was Short: The belief that Napoleon Bonaparte was short is based on a measurement misunderstanding. He stood around 5’7″, which was average height for a Frenchman of his time. The myth likely originated from the difference between French and English measurement systems.

  • The Great Wall of China is Visible from Space: This popular myth is debunked by astronauts and experts who clarify that the Great Wall is generally undetectable from low Earth orbit due to its narrow width and the fact that it blends in with the surrounding landscape.

The Impact of Misconceptions

  1. Public Health: Misunderstanding health information can lead to poor health choices, decreased vaccination rates, and the perpetuation of harmful practices.

  2. Cultural Stereotypes: Misconceptions can lead to stereotyping and discrimination. For example, the misconception that Muslims are predominantly violent has perpetuated Islamophobia globally.

  3. Decision-Making: Misconceptions can cloud judgment in critical areas such as finances—many people still believe in myths like “credit cards are free money” or “all debt is bad,” leading to potential financial pitfalls.

Debunking Myths: Best Practices

Correcting misconceptions requires effort from various stakeholders—educators, media, health professionals, and the general public. Here are best practices to ensure accurate information dissemination:

  1. Promote Critical Thinking: Foster a culture of questioning and critical analysis, whether through educational systems or social media literacy programs.

  2. Utilize Reliable Sources: Encourage individuals to refer to trusted platforms and peer-reviewed studies for information, rather than relying on anecdotes or memes.

  3. Engage in Dialogue: Open discussions about misconceptions can help debunk myths and promote accurate understanding. This includes listening to differing viewpoints with respect and empathy.

  4. Leverage Technology: Use fact-checking websites like Snopes, FactCheck.org, or PolitiFact to assess the validity of claims encountered online.

  5. Awareness Campaigns: Health organizations and educational institutions should actively engage in campaigns to educate the public on common misconceptions.

Frequently Asked Questions (FAQs)

Q1: How can I identify a misconception?
A1: To identify a misconception, look for claims that seem too good to be true or simplify complex topics. Check reliable sources and scientific literature to verify these claims.

Q2: Why do misconceptions persist despite being debunked?
A2: Misconceptions often persist because of cognitive biases, emotional appeals, and the social context in which they thrive, making them difficult to dispel even when evidence contradicts them.

Q3: How can I educate others about misconceptions?
A3: Share credible resources, engage in discussions, and use clear, factual information to address misconceptions. Encourage open-mindedness and critical thinking.

Q4: Are there misconceptions in every field of knowledge?
A4: Yes, misconceptions can be found in virtually every field, from science to history to cultural practices. Continuous education and awareness are key to mitigating them.

Q5: What role do social media play in the spread of misconceptions?
A5: Social media can rapidly amplify misconceptions by allowing misinformation to spread quickly. It’s essential to verify information before sharing it on social platforms.
